The Reality of Automotive Injection Molding

As someone who has spent over 15 years in the automotive supply industry, I can attest that the challenges of automotive injection molding are multifaceted. Traditional methods often fall short on durability and precision, leaving manufacturers and consumers looking for alternatives. I vividly recall an instance in 2019 when we had to recall a popular vehicle model due to part failures—an utterly avoidable scenario if the molding process had been done right.

Understanding Hidden Flaws in Traditional Approaches

While conventional molding practices have served us well in some capacities, they aren’t without flaws. Efficiency takes a hit when there’s a reliance on outdated machinery, which can lead to inconsistent quality. I remember when our team faced this dilemma while sourcing components for a vehicle framework; the parts consistently warped under heat—frustrating us no end. The intricacies of plastic injection molding for automotive involved in exactly specifying temperature and pressure settings are often overlooked.

What’s Next for Automotive Injection Molding?

Looking ahead, I genuinely believe that embracing innovative technologies will transform automotive injection molding. Newer materials, such as bio-based plastics and advanced composites, can mitigate many current flaws, enhancing durability while reducing waste. Just think—companies can achieve lower recycling costs while also appealing to eco-conscious consumers. As we experiment with combining these materials, the quality of our molded parts should vastly improve. In fact, I expect that within the next five years, we’ll see a significant shift in how parts are fabricated and designed, thanks to ongoing research into alternative materials and smarter manufacturing techniques.

Industry Innovations and Real-world Impact

The strides made in additive manufacturing have opened new avenues for automotive design possibilities. Some manufacturers are already testing 3D-printed components, leading to faster prototyping cycles and lower production costs. This hybrid approach could be the game-changer we’ve waited for—eliminating many inefficiencies that plague traditional molding methods.
